Chicken Gravy (No Drippings)

Ingredients

  • 1 tablespoon butter
  • 1 tablespoon flour
  • ¼ teaspoon poultry seasoning
  • ½ cup chicken broth
  • sal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  • Melt the butter in a pot or skillet over medium heat.
  • Stir in the flour until well combined, and cook for 1 minute stirring often.
  • Mix in the poultry seasoning.
  • Pour in the broth, and whisk to combine well. Simmer until thickened.
  • Season with salt and pepper to taste before serving.

Notes

Season your gravy carefully throughout the cooking process. Taste as you go and adjust the seasoning accordingly with salt, pepper, and any other herbs or spices that complement your dish.
Use low-sodium chicken broth and unsalted butter to control the saltiness in gravy from scratch.
Add a small amount of honey or maple syrup to counterbalance any over-saltiness in your gravy.
Continuously stir the flour into the melted butter to ensure it cooks evenly and doesn't form lumps.
